CHAMPIONSHIP FORMAT AND SCORING
The scoring format for the Club Car PGA of BC Pro-Executive Championship is an 18-hole 4-person (one professional & three executives) shamble competition. Professionals should return their team scorecard with gross scores for all participants. Scorecards should be returned to the PGA of BC immediately after completion of play. Professionals will be playing for team purses and will share in a pool based on eagles and birdies made. Amateur participants will compete for team prizes.
